Eduardo Santander is the Executive Director of the European Travel Commission (ETC), an association of NTOs created in 1948 to promote Europe as a tourism destination. In this role, Mr Santander steers ETC’s activities aimed at building the value of tourism for the countries of Europe through cooperation in sharing best practices, market intelligence and promotion. Mr Santander has over 15 years of experience in tourism marketing, brand development, business consulting, advocacy and public affairs. Mr Santander is a passionate advocate of freedom to travel, smart connectivity and sustainability in tourism and beyond.
